SCOTLAND LOCKDOWN

Added on 16 March 2021

SCOTLAND'S FIRST MINISTER Nicola Sturgeon has announced ‘stay at home’ order will be lifted on Friday 2nd April and replaced with “stay local” guidance, as she unveiled a roadmap out of lockdown. In a statement to the Scottish parliament, she said the government also intends to reopen the hospitality sector outdoors for groups of six from Monday 26th April - alongside a 10:00 p.m. curfew - dependent on progress, including the rollout of the Covid-19 vaccine, but insisted: “Brighter days are indeed ahead of us.”
